~ S <br />• • <br />b) H-P Geotech is preparing a short discussion of the terrace <br />slope stability with appropriate calculations to show why the <br />slopes have been stable. These slopes have been standing for <br />nine years, the first three without any vegetation. No <br />erosion features are evident nor has any slope ever failed <br />during since construction. <br />c) The application requests that the main road will remain in <br />its present width (Section 4.4.2.11, page 4-63). <br />Operator is at a loss to answer the question about "light use <br />roads which page 6-3 indicates will be left in place....". <br />Stipulation 14 "Reclamation of light-duty roads" on page 6-3 <br />states as follows: <br />"The light duty roads used during exploration have been <br />reclaimed and inspected by CMLRD. The successful <br />reclamation resulted in a release of bond, as per CLMRD <br />letter dated December 31, 1987 (by Susan Mowry)." <br />None of those roads were in the disturbed area and none <br />remains within the 5 year permit. <br />Please retain the Figure 4.7-4 from the previous <br />submittal.
